#fa7d23 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#fa7d23 is composed of 98% red, 49%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 50% magenta, 86%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 25.1 degrees, a saturation of 95.6% and a lightness of 55.9%. #fa7d23 color hex could be obtained by blending #fffa46 with #f50000. Closest websafe color is: #ff6633.

#fa7d23 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#fa7d23 has RGB values of R:250, G:125,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.5, Y:0.86, K:0.02. Its decimal value is 16416035.

Shades and Tints of #fa7d23
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0400 is the darkest color, while #fffaf6 is the lightest one.

Tones of #fa7d23
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#928e8b is the less saturated color, while #fa7d23 is the most saturated one.
